Jul 1, 2023 at 5:50 PMThe successfully established business area Logistics-as-a-Service (LaaS) within ONOMOTION GmbH will transition to pickshare GmbH on July 1, 2023. Through this strategic decision, both companies are focusing on their core business: The Berlin-based E-Cargobike pioneer ONOMOTION is concentrating on the development of E-Cargobikes for the B2B market. The last-mile expert pickshare from Dortmund is now scaling sustainable circular processes in city logistics. The market for customized and sustainable logistics is growing in terms of both manufacturers and the demand for services from end customers.
(Berlin/Dortmund) The business unit Logistics-as-a-Service (LaaS) has been successfully established under the leadership of Benjamin Federmann at ONOMOTION. With LaaS, an efficient, sustainable logistics service for companies that want to hand over their logistics processes to a reliable service provider is conveniently bookable, also as a white-label solution. The core team, consisting of Benjamin Federmann, Carsten Leverenz, and Tim Dierselhuis, has already successfully established this concept with many customers and partners. The growing business will now be integrated with the team at the Dortmund last-mile startup pickshare to enable more focused and faster growth on both sides and to leverage synergies.
Added value for all parties involved
The managing directors Björn Marc Paulus of pickshare and Beres Seelbach of ONOMOTION agree that this step offers enormous added value. “It is the right time to scale with LaaS. We have successfully built the business. Now it is time to scale this with a specialist. Both companies will focus on their core business and thus offer the right solutions for the growing customer base of sustainable city logistics,” says Beres Seelbach, Co-CEO and co-founder of ONOMOTION. Björn Marc Paulus emphasizes: “We are pleased to gain competent reinforcement in this field with the integration of the LaaS business unit and the associated team, positioning pickshare in the current market environment. This allows us to offer our customers a comprehensive range of sustainable delivery services, city hubs, emission-free vehicles, and fully integrable software systems. Thus, we cover the entire value chain from emission-free parcel services to ship-from-store as well as e-commerce and e-grocery to fully integrated omnichannel services equally.”
New Summer Edition from ONOMOTION
ONOMOTION is launching a new version of its electric cargo bike ONO. The new ONO Summer Edition is available until the end of September at lower monthly rates than the previous model, with prices starting at 499 euros net per month, including service and maintenance.
The offer from ONOMOTION applies to selected cities such as Hamburg, Berlin, Düsseldorf, Dortmund, Bochum, and Magdeburg. Additionally, a number of changes have been implemented in the new version that enhance user comfort and make the ONO an efficient alternative for use in a wide range of applications in the service sector, including various trades, facility management, or intralogistics.
Improvements to the container module
One of the most important innovations is an even more adaptable container module. With options for intermediate floors, better loading organization, clothing racks, and integrated Sortimo shelving solutions, customers can tailor their container precisely to the respective application. Other significant changes include improved ergonomics for more riding comfort throughout the day and the ability for flexible entry and exit on both sides of the vehicle. This makes the ONO suitable not only for use on narrow streets but also in businesses or warehouses. Additionally, the ONO can be driven without a driver’s license.
With these improvements, the ONO advances from a sustainable and more efficient alternative to conventional gasoline and diesel transporters in the KEP sector (courier, express, and parcel services) to a vehicle tailored to the needs of various service sectors. At the same time, it is a direct response to the increasing on-demand nature in these industries, enabling employees to accomplish more tasks per day with less stress.
Also suitable for craftsmen
For example, electricians, painters, or plumbers can conveniently and safely store all their equipment, such as tools, buckets, or ladders, in the ONO container and drive right to their customers’ doorsteps—without time loss due to traffic jams or parking searches. The same applies to intralogistics. ONOs can now be used very efficiently for the picking/de-picking of materials within or between warehouses on large factory premises.
“When we founded ONO, our goal was to create a truly tailored, emission-free cargo bike solution primarily for last-mile logistics,” says Co-CEO Beres Seelbach. “With the Summer Edition, we go beyond that. In developing the new model, we took a lot of industry-specific feedback into account and are convinced that it will provide our customers with a far better experience than traditional fuel-powered transporters,” adds Co-CEO Philipp Kahle.
Emission-free transport solution
ONO vehicles were first brought to the streets in commercial use in November 2020 and have since been rolled out in many major German cities. ONOMOTION’s customers include industry giants such as UPS, DPD, and MEWA. The customized E-cargo bikes provide an emission-free transport solution for industries that have previously relied on oversized and operationally expensive transport vehicles with combustion engines.
